In terms of driving visitors to your website, the term "Organic and natural Site visitors" is most likely just one you’ve listened to tossed all around a whole lot. But Exactly what does it actually mean? Organic visitors refers to website visitors who land on your internet site due https://website-traffic84958.tkzblog.com/34860175/the-6-second-trick-for-targeted-traffic-buy